The content-analytics firm[ Graphite](https://graphite.io/five-percent/more-articles-are-now-created-by-ai-than-humans) reported last fall that AI-generated articles had pulled even with human-written ones online, briefly edging ahead in late 2024. Human writing still dominates where people actually look, though: Graphite found 86% of articles ranking in Google, and 82% of those cited by ChatGPT and Perplexity, were written by people.\n\nThe easy solution is to ban AI content outright, which some have done.[ Medium](https://www.bleepingcomputer.com/news/technology/medium-bans-ai-generated-content-from-its-paid-partner-program/) barred it from its paid Partner Program, and the sci-fi magazine [Clarkesworld](https://www.npr.org/2023/02/24/1159286436/ai-chatbot-chatgpt-magazine-clarkesworld-artificial-intelligence) had to pause submissions after a flood of AI-generated spam. The problem is that bans are a blunt instrument. They get rid of the bad stuff, but they throw out the good—people who use AI, paired with human judgment, to enhance and improve their content—along with it.\n\nBans also depend on reliable filters, and that’s not a given. AI detection is notoriously unreliable and prone to false positives. And sophisticated prompting plus the generational jumps in AI models, which land every few months, turn the whole thing into an arms race. What works today may not work tomorrow.\n\nThe better approach is the scalpel, not the hammer: cut away the poor, valueless AI content, but leave intact the AI-enhanced work that audiences appreciate. The way to do that is to target outputs and outcomes, not the mere presence of AI.\n\nIn the span of one week, two big platforms made moves that show the contrast between these approaches.[ YouTube](https://mediacopilot.ai/youtube-ai-slop-monetization-policy/) introduced new controls on certain content types, including the all-too-common AI-narrated video padded out with stock B-roll or generative imagery. Those videos, along with a few other cases, are now harder to monetize, which removes the main incentive to make them.\n\nIn the world of text,[ Substack](https://mediacopilot.ai/substack-ai-detection-pangram/) rolled out an AI detector powered by Pangram. It shows up two ways: First, as a button when a writer is about to publish, scans the post, and returns an estimate of how much was written by a human and how much by a machine. Most writers already know whether they used AI, but for larger publications with guest contributors, the feature could work as an extra vetting step. Second, for readers, you can scan any article on the platform for AI writing as long as it was published after July 21, 2026.\n\nAgain: no one likes slop, and it should be disincentivized. But whether something is synthetic doesn’t tell you much about whether it’s any good. It’s ultimately up to each reader what to do with that score, but Substack’s scanner quietly nudges everyone toward a simple equation: AI equals bad.\n\nThen there’s the false-positive problem, which dogs AI detectors. A[ Stanford study](https://arxiv.org/abs/2304.02819) on GPT detectors found they misclassified 61% of essays by non-native English writers as AI-generated, and at least one detector flagged 97% of them, while essays by native writers drew just a 5% false-positive rate. The tools mistake unfamiliar rhythm for a machine.\n\nThose error rates get brutal at scale. As one[ analysis](https://nationalcentreforai.jiscinvolve.org/wp/2025/06/24/ai-detection-assessment-2025/) noted, even a 1% false-positive rate would wrongly flag thousands of pieces a year at a single mid-size operation. Now picture that across a platform the size of Substack or Forbes.\n\nThe better approach is to look downstream of basic AI detection, which is what YouTube has done. Admittedly YouTube has an easier job, since at its scale distinct abuse patterns show up fast. But the principle travels: bad outcomes reveal themselves in the work. Repetitive formulas, weak engagement, high bounce rates, negative comments, and the rest.\n\nFor Substack, the answer is to get specific. The detector treats “made with AI” as the thing worth flagging, when the real target is content that’s valueless to readers. Those aren’t the same thing. Substack would do better to name the behavior it wants gone and target it directly: posts that use a lot of words to say nothing, auto-generated digests with no human judgment behind them, or even whole publications spun up to feed crawlers instead of readers. If a brand stands up a Substack and opens it to bots to flood the zone with narrative-shaped filler, by all means downrank it or clear it out. Detection can help there, as a signal on the back end.
